Chainlink (LINK) Price Prediction for May 2026
Chainlink is trading near $9.35 as May approaches its final stretch, with price cooling after a failed breakout attempt near the $10.8–$11.2 resistance zone. The chart suggests LINK remains inside a broader rising channel, meaning the short-term pullback appears more like a reset than a complete breakdown of structure.
The recent rejection from resistance shows bulls are still struggling to reclaim higher supply zones, but importantly, LINK continues holding above rising support around $9.1–$9.3, suggesting buyers are still defending the broader recovery trend. Momentum has slowed, though the structure remains constructive as long as the channel support stays intact.
For the remainder of May, the key battleground remains the $10–$11 region. If LINK stabilizes near current levels and broader market sentiment improves, a rebound toward $10.5–$11.5 remains likely, with a breakout above this range potentially opening room toward $12+. However, if LINK loses the lower channel support near $9, price could revisit the $8.2–$8.5 demand zone, delaying bullish continuation into June.

Chainlink (LINK) On-Chain Analysis
Chainlink’s on-chain metrics are increasingly pointing toward a tightening supply environment, supported by sustained exchange outflows and elevated whale activity.


Data on exchange reserves shows a persistent decline in LINK balances held across trading platforms, suggesting that tokens are being systematically moved into off-exchange storage. This trend is typically associated with reduced immediate sell-side liquidity and a shift toward longer-term holding behavior.
In parallel, whale outflows, particularly from major venues such as Binance, have intensified, with large transactions indicating active repositioning by high-value participants. These flows are generally interpreted as accumulation, especially when occurring alongside declining exchange reserves.


The interaction between these metrics highlights a contraction in available supply within the liquid market, while ownership appears to be consolidating among larger holders. Such conditions often precede periods of price expansion, provided that demand-side catalysts emerge.
